Visit Seychelles

Seychelles’ 115 islands fall under two distinct groups; the outstandingly beautiful granitic islands, the world’s only oceanic islands of granitic rock, and coral islands fringed by white sandy beaches and encircled by coral reefs teaming with fish.

The three most popular islands in the Seychelles archipelago are Mahé, Praslin, and La Digue. Home to 98% of the Seychelles' population, these three are clustered in the archipelago’s northeast area known as the Inner Island group. Mahé and Praslin are Seychelles' largest islands and home to most of our luxury holiday resorts.

When to visit the Seychelles

Seychelles’ enviable climate is always warm and without extremes. In this tropical haven, the temperature seldom drops below 24°C or rises above 32°C, making Seychelles a year-round island holiday destination for sun worshippers and beach lovers. During the north-west trade winds that occur between October and March, the sea is generally calm and the weather warm and humid, while in January and February the islands receive their life-giving rains, rejuvenating the rivers and streams. From May to September the weather is cooler and drier with livelier seas - particularly on the south-eastern coasts.

Important info about your holiday to Seychelles

The first port of call for most visitors to the Seychelles is Mahe. This the largest island of the Seychelles and from here your resort is reached by road transfer. If you are staying on Praslin or one of the other islands, a boat transfer or short domestic flight will get you there. The Seychelles is 2 hours ahead of South Africa. The currency in use is the Seychelles rupee (Rs). Although tourist prices are often quoted in Euros, you can also pay in Rupees and often also in US Dollars.

What to pack for your Seychelles holiday

As the Seychelles is warm throughout the year it is recommended that you pack light comfortable relaxed clothing. Most resorts are quite casual, so light clothing should be adequate at most times but you may also want to take a thin rain jacket in the event of the occasional rain shower. Don’t forget your beach wear plus sunscreen and sunglasses.
